Checking 'Cleanliness, Infection, Safety'... Ulsan City Begins On-site Inspection of Postpartum Care Centers

Targeting 3 Postpartum Care Centers on the 19th and 28th

Ulsan City is set to conduct inspections of postpartum care centers used by the majority of mothers and newborns.


On the 18th, Ulsan City announced that it will carry out on-site inspections on the 19th and 28th at three postpartum care centers to prevent infections and safety accidents.


A joint inspection team will be formed with district health centers to thoroughly check compliance with infection prevention and safety accident prevention measures.


The main inspection items include △facility and staffing standards, cleanliness and hygiene conditions △whether health records for pregnant women and infants are kept and managed △whether disinfection and necessary measures to prevent infections or diseases are implemented △whether necessary actions such as immediate transfer to medical institutions are taken when infections or suspected diseases occur in pregnant women or infants.


Minor issues found during the inspection will be corrected on-site, while violations will result in administrative actions such as obtaining confirmation documents and issuing correction orders.


An official from Ulsan City stated, “Since 4,002 mothers used seven postpartum care centers in the Ulsan area last year, and these centers serve as the main postpartum care locations, we will continue to conduct on-site inspections to ensure that mothers and newborns can receive health management services with peace of mind.”
